Why does the disc menu not appear on my Samsung Blu-ray Player?
If the disc menu isn't appearing on your Samsung Blu-ray Player, make sure that the disc actually has disc menus.
What does the prohibition message mean on Samsung BD-F6500?
The 'prohibition message' on your Samsung Blu-ray Player appears when an invalid button is pressed, the Blu-ray Disc/DVD's software doesn't support the feature you're trying to use (like angles), or you've requested a title or chapter number or search time that is out of range.
